Starters That Steal the Show

Before diving into the mains, the starters set the tone for a flavor-packed meal. Options range from light, fresh bites to indulgent, shareable plates.

StarterDescription
Southern NachosKettle chips topped with pulled pork, smoked bacon, cheddar, queso, chives, and Bourbon BBQ sauce
Bavarian PretzelSoft pretzel sticks served with mustard aioli and queso
Buffalo CauliflowerCrispy cauliflower with hot sauce, bleu cheese, scallions, and ranch
Redneck Egg RollsSlow-braised pork, bourbon BBQ, caramelized onions, and mixed cheese in a crispy wrap

These appetizers are perfect for sharing or pairing with cocktails, offering a first taste of the bold Southern flavors that define the restaurant.

Fresh Salads for Balance

Even in a menu dominated by hearty Southern dishes, salads provide a refreshing contrast. They work well as light meals or as complements to larger entrees.

SaladDescription
House SaladBaby iceberg, bacon, feta, cherry tomatoes, avocado, with green goddess vinaigrette
Sesame Crunch SaladSliced chicken, edamame, radish, mixed greens, and peanut glaze
Caesar SaladClassic romaine with Parmesan and garlic croutons
Steak SaladGrilled steak, bleu cheese, tomato, and creamy horseradish dressing

These salads bring freshness and texture, balancing the richer flavors of mains and sides.

Mains: Comfort Meets Craft

The main courses at Jason Aldean’s are designed to satisfy both comfort food lovers and those seeking elevated cuisine. From indulgent Southern classics to premium cuts of steak, there’s something for every appetite.

Hearty Southern Favorites

DishDescription
Classic CheeseburgerDouble-stacked brisket and steak blend with American cheese, served with fries
Pulled Pork SandwichTennessee-style pulled pork with dry rub and pickles on a brioche bun
Southern MeatloafBeef and pork meatloaf with BBQ demi-glace and mashed potatoes
Chicken & WafflesSavory chicken bites on a Belgian waffle with spicy pecan maple syrup

Elevated Entrées

DishDescription
“Tommy” Hawk Ribeye32-oz Black Angus bone-in ribeye with seasonal vegetables and bourbon demi-glace
NY StripClassic sirloin with Yukon mashed potatoes and seasonal vegetables
Citrus SalmonRoasted salmon with citrus-butter sauce and garden salad
Beer Can ChickenRoasted half chicken served with mashed potatoes and seasonal vegetables

These mains highlight premium ingredients and creative preparation while staying true to Southern culinary traditions.

Rooftop Dining: Views and Bites

The rooftop menu emphasizes shareable dishes and lighter fare, perfect for social dining with panoramic views of Gatlinburg and the Smoky Mountains.

Rooftop FavoritesDescription
Mac & Cheese BitesCrunchy, cheesy bites ideal with cocktails
WingsChoice of BBQ, hot, dry rub, or honey garlic
Southern NachosKettle chips with pulled pork, bacon, cheddar, queso, chives, and bourbon BBQ
Redneck Egg RollsPork, bourbon BBQ, caramelized onions, and mixed cheese in a crispy wrap
Classic CheeseburgerThe same beloved burger served with fries in a rooftop setting

Rooftop dining pairs flavorful bites with live music, a lively atmosphere, and sweeping scenic views.

Desserts: Southern Sweetness

No meal is complete without dessert. Jason Aldean’s desserts are indulgent, comforting, and perfect for sharing.

DessertDescription
Mama Aldean’s Peach CobblerWarm, family-style cobbler with vanilla bean ice cream
Warm Skillet CookieChocolate chip cookie topped with ice cream, caramel, and chocolate drizzle

These sweet treats provide a satisfying finale to the robust menu.

FAQ’s

Are reservations needed?
Reservations are advised for dinner and rooftop seating, particularly during peak tourist seasons.

Is there a kids’ menu?
Yes, kid-friendly options such as grilled cheese, mac & cheese, and cheeseburgers are available.

Are there vegetarian or gluten-free options?
Yes, salads and certain starters cater to vegetarian or gluten-conscious diners. Availability may vary, so check with servers.

Does the rooftop bar feature live music?
Yes, live music enhances the dining atmosphere on the rooftop, adding energy and ambiance.
